Breaking Down the Features of Birchwood Casey LongGun Service Mat 13″ x 54″ Leather

Specifications

The Birchwood Casey LongGun Service Mat 13″ x 54″ Leather boasts the following specifications:

  • Dimensions: 13 inches wide by 54 inches long.
  • Material: Genuine leather.
  • Design: Flat, rectangular mat with a smooth surface.
  • Purpose: Protects firearms and work surfaces during cleaning and maintenance.
  • This size provides ample space for most long guns.

These specifications are significant because they directly impact the mat’s functionality and usability. The generous size ensures that most rifles and shotguns can be fully disassembled and cleaned on the mat without fear of parts falling off the edge. The leather construction provides a soft, non-slip surface that protects firearms from scratches and damage during the cleaning process.

Pros and Cons of Birchwood Casey LongGun Service Mat 13″ x 54″ Leather

Pros

  • Provides excellent protection for firearms during cleaning and maintenance.
  • The leather surface is soft, non-slip, and aesthetically pleasing.
  • Generous size offers ample workspace for disassembling and cleaning long guns.
  • The leather material is durable and long-lasting with proper care.
  • Adds a touch of luxury and sophistication to the gun cleaning process.

Cons

  • Leather can absorb chemicals if spills are not cleaned promptly.
  • Higher price point compared to vinyl or rubber mats.
